Frequently Asked Questions

How early should I get to the airport for a domestic & international flight?
For domestic flights, we recommend arriving at the airport at least 2 hours before your scheduled departure time. For international flights, aim to be at the airport at least 3 hours prior to ensure smooth check-in, security checks, and to account for any unexpected delays. It’s better to be early and relaxed than rushing at the last minute right?

How far in advance should I book an international flight?
For international flights, it’s wise to start your search about 5-6 months ahead with the optimal booking window being around 3-4 months before departure. This period often provides a balance between good fares and a reasonable choice of flight times and routes. But please note that several factors such as destination popularity, peak travel season, and regional major events can influence the timeline.

Main Airports in Bogota and Their Facilities

El Dorado International Airport (BOG) is the primary airport serving Bogota. It offers a wide range of amenities, including restaurants, shops, lounges, and currency exchange services. The airport is well-connected to the city center via various transportation options.

Transport Options from Bogota (BOG) Airport to the City Centre

Several options exist to reach the city center from El Dorado Airport, including taxis, ride-sharing services like Uber, and airport buses. The TransMilenio bus system also offers a convenient and affordable way to travel to various parts of the city.

Best Time to Visit Bogota: Experiences & Events

Bogota enjoys a mild climate year-round. The best time to visit is during the dry season (December to March), when the weather is pleasant and ideal for outdoor activities. However, this is also peak tourist season, so expect higher prices and more crowds.

Recommended Areas to Stay in Bogota for Different Travel Styles

Bogota offers a variety of neighborhoods to suit different preferences. La Candelaria is ideal for history buffs, while Zona T is perfect for nightlife and upscale dining. Other popular areas include Chapinero and Usaquén.

Essential Preparations Before Travelling to Bogota

Before your trip, ensure you have a valid passport, visa (if required), travel insurance, and necessary vaccinations. It's also advisable to learn some basic Spanish phrases to enhance your travel experience.

Iconic Landmarks & Must-Try Activities in Bogota

Bogota boasts numerous iconic landmarks, including the Gold Museum, Monserrate mountain, and the Plaza de Bolívar. Don't miss the chance to explore the city's vibrant street art scene and enjoy the delicious local cuisine.

Local Cuisine Recommendations in Bogota

Bogota's culinary scene is diverse and exciting. Be sure to try traditional dishes like ajiaco, bandeja paisa, and arepas. Many restaurants offer affordable and delicious meals.

Souvenir Shopping Guide in Bogota

Bogota offers a wide range of souvenirs, from handcrafted jewelry and textiles to coffee and emeralds. Explore local markets and artisan shops to find unique and memorable gifts.
